Tilda Swinton - photo #88

Tilda Swinton, photo #595488
Tilda Swinton pic #569634 1000x1500 4
Tilda Swinton pic #595488 728x1212 1
Tilda Swinton pic #606407 1000x1302

Tilda Swinton photo #595488 (88 of 323)
Added: 2013-04-18 00:00:00
Size: 728x1212 px (0 Kb)

More Tilda Swinton photos

Tilda Swinton pic #264446 1744x2324 1
Tilda Swinton pic #1237479 1263x1683
Tilda Swinton pic #692047 2197x1463
Tilda Swinton pic #1231316 3280x4928